Litany of Saint Joseph

The Litany of Saint Joseph (Latin: Litaniae Sancti Ioseph) is a formal prayer in the Catholic Church dedicated to Saint Joseph, the Prince and Patron of the Universal Church.

Praying the Litany of Saint Joseph grants partial indulgence.
